This interstate route from Fort Wayne, Indiana to Tucson, Arizona spans over 1,500 miles, requiring careful planning for timing, logistics, and cost management.
The estimated distance of 1,550 miles is based on the most direct driving route between the two cities.
This is an interstate move because it crosses state lines from Indiana to Arizona.
Due to the long distance, professional movers typically schedule transit over multiple days to comply with driving time regulations and ensure safety.
Sample carriers with long-distance or interstate service coverage
Moving costs for this interstate route range from about $1,585 to $2,161, depending on the size of your move. Small moves fall on the lower end, medium moves in the mid-range, and large moves at the higher end of the price spectrum. Variations in price reflect differences in volume, packing needs, and additional services like storage or expedited delivery.

Here are common questions about moving from Fort Wayne, Indiana to Tucson, Arizona to help you plan your relocation.
Costs generally range from $1,585 to $2,161 depending on the size of your move and services selected. Small moves are less expensive, while larger moves with additional services like packing or storage will cost more.
Standard delivery usually takes about 3 days, while expedited options can reduce this to 2 days. Actual timing depends on the moving company and service level chosen.
Choosing a self-service move where you pack yourself and opt for standard delivery typically offers the lowest cost. Full-service moves with packing and expedited delivery will increase the price.
Booking several weeks in advance can help secure better pricing and availability. Avoid peak moving seasons and weekends to reduce costs.
Yes, reputable moving companies operating interstate must be licensed by the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) to legally transport goods across state lines.
Plan for transit time, packing needs, and possible storage. Confirm delivery windows and ensure your moving company provides clear communication throughout the process.
